Odoo e-invoicing compliance
for GCC mandates.
ClayDesk implements ZATCA Phase 2 and UAE FTA Peppol PINT AE compliance on Odoo 16 and 17 for GCC enterprises running the open-source ERP suite.
Odoo and GCC e-invoicing.
Odoo is gaining significant adoption among GCC enterprises as a cost-effective, open-source alternative to SAP and Oracle. Its open architecture makes it well-suited for building ZATCA compliance on enterprise-owned infrastructure — a key advantage of the Odoo stack.
ClayDesk implements ZATCA Phase 2 and UAE FTA compliance as native Odoo modules — not as external middleware. The signing service, clearance API integration, and ZATCA certificate management are built as Odoo module extensions that integrate directly with Odoo's invoice workflow.
What we build on Odoo
- Native Odoo ZATCA Phase 2 module (Python/OWL)
- On-premise or Odoo.sh ECDSA signing service
- CSID provisioning and renewal workflow within Odoo
- Fatoora clearance API integration with status tracking
- UAE Peppol PINT AE routing via GoRoute.ai
- QR code generation and PDF invoice update
- ZATCA compliance dashboard within Odoo
Integration at a glance
| Platform | Odoo 16, Odoo 17 |
| Mandates | ZATCA Phase 2, UAE FTA PINT AE |
| Architecture | Native Odoo module (no middleware) |
| Key custody | Enterprise-controlled server |
| Delivery | Arabic + English |
Open-source advantage
Odoo's open architecture means ClayDesk builds the compliance stack directly into your Odoo instance. Private keys stay on your server. The clearance logic is transparent and auditable. No third-party SaaS dependency.
Odoo + ZATCA or UAE FTA compliance?
Contact ClayDesk for an Odoo environment assessment and module implementation plan.